Preview of the full card for World Tag League night 14 on December 7

Last group matches see final four set

It’s the last night for B Block on December 7, and one day before the semifinals, our final four will be set Thursday night in Miyazaki.

Main event: WTL B Block- Bishamon (Hirooki Goto & YOSHI-HASHI) (3-2-1) vs Just Five Guys (Yuya Uemura & Taichi) (4-2)

Uemura and Taichi advance with a win, in first if GoD win and second if Monstersauce win 

Bishamon take second with a win

It’s been a highly impressive debut World Tag League for Yuya Uemura and Taichi. While Uemura’s highly techncial style has seen him struggle in the face of large opposition like Lance Archer and Bad Luck Fale, seeing his side’s two losses this year, his growth in confidence under Taichi, highlighted by an impressive and emphatic win over Yuji Nagata, has seen both gel well to reach eight points. 

Conversely, Bishamon had a rough go of things at the start of the tournament, and even mid way only had three points to their name. As has happened in the past when YOSHI-HASHI and Hirooki Goto have had their backs to the wall, they’ve fought through to just one point off the pace. One more victory would bring them one more step toward an unprecedented threepeat- will the well honed teamwork of the IWGP Champions be too much for the J5G opposition when the chips are down?

7th Match: WTL B Block- Guerrillas of Destiny (El Phantasmo & Hikuleo) (4-2) vs Monstersauce (Alex Zayne & Lance Archer) (4-2)

Monstersauce take first with a win

GoD advance with a win, in first if Bishamon win, and second if Uemura and Taichi win

Much like their IWGP counterparts, the NJPW STRONG Openweight Tag team Champions had a patchy start to the tournament with two straight losses after an inti8ial victory over Bishamon on the opening night. Hikuleo and Phantasmo have rallied since, and entertained as well as excelled with a sense of fair play that had been unknown to ELP for years before he left BULLET CLUB. he and Hikuleo will have to get mean to advance though as the two face Lance Archer and Alex Zayne tonight. This rematch of a chaotic bout in Las Vegas back in October sees form go in favour of the champions, but Monstersauce have a point to prove, and want to end an impressive league run with one more win and a spot in the final four.
